Former UFC champion weighs in on why Ankalaev should grant Poatan a rematch

Kamaru Usman argues that a new fight between Magomed Ankalaev and Alex Poatan is essential for the Russian to prove his dominance

Magomed Ankalayev derrotou Alex Poatán No. UFC 313. Photo: Reproduction/UFC

In the main fight UFC 313, Magomed Ankalaev outperformed Alex Poatan in a tight fight and won the world light heavyweight title (up to 93kg). However, for the Russian to truly solidify his position as the world number one in that weight class, he will need to repeat the feat in a rematch. At least that's what the former welterweight champion (up to 77kg) says, Kamaru Usman.

In a recent edition of the 'Pound 4 Pound' podcast, alongside Henry Cejudo, Usman pointed out that the UFC should schedule a rematch between Ankalaev and Poatan, as he considers this the biggest fight possible in the division, since the Brazilian has already defeated all the other main contenders for the title. For the Nigerian, the rematch will allow the Russian to solidify himself as champion and take over the number one spot in the category.

“I think they’re going to do the rematch, of course. It’s the biggest fight they can do in the division because Pereira has already gone through everybody else. They do the rematch and it gives Ankalaev a chance to really solidify himself as the champion there, and really now start carrying that torch. I like that. I think they’re going to do it before the end of the year,” Usman said.

With the defeat to Ankalaev, Poatan accumulated his third negative result in MMA. The Russian, now champion, achieved the 21st victory of his career.
